Mitsubishi Chemical Advanced Materials TIVAR® VMX UHMW-PE FG Food Grade Ultra High Molecular Weight Polyethylene
Categories: Polymer; Thermoplastic; Polyethylene (PE); High Density (HDPE); UHMW PE (Ultra High Molecular Weight PE)

Material Notes: TIVAR® VMX Ultra High Molecular Weight Polyethylene UHMW-PE FG (Food Grade) is a visual, metal, and x-ray detectable grade that offers excellent toughness, impact strength, wear and abrasion resistance. Due to the addition of specific additives to this formulation, it can be easily traced by conventional metal and x-ray detection systems, making it a favored solution for the global food processing and packaging industry. As a EU 10/2011 and FDA 21 CFR § 177.1520 compliant material TIVAR® VMX UHMW-PE FG allows food processors and packagers to gain the efficiencies that polymer materials provide, while also preventing potential foreign contamination issues that can lead to costly recalls. Its exceptional impact strength, wear and abrasion resistance, makes TIVAR® VMX UHMW-PE FG a favorable solution for scrapers, paddles, seals, thrust washers, rollers, and bushings.

Physical P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
Specific Gravity 1.07 g/ccASTM D792
 
Mechanical P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
Hardness, Shore D 66ASTM D2240
Tensile Strength 4200 psiASTM D638
Elongation at Break 260 %ASTM D638
Elongation at Yield 18 %ASTM D638
Modulus of Elasticity 120 ksiASTM D638
Flexural Strength 2650 psiASTM D790
Flexural Modulus 120 ksiASTM D790
Compressive Strength 3200 psiASTM D695
Shear Strength 4600 psiASTM D732
Izod Impact, Notched NBASTM D256
Limiting Pressure Velocity 5300 psi-ft/minat 100 FPM; QTM 55007
 
Electrical P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
Surface Resistivity per Square 1.00e+12 ohmANSI/ESD STM 11.11
 
Thermal PropertiesOriginal ValueComments
CTE, linear 94.0 µin/in-°F
@Temperature -40.0 - 149 °C
ASTM E-831
Melting Point 280 °FDSC, 50°F/min; ASTM D3418
Deflection Temperature at 1.8 MPa (264 psi) 183 °FASTM D648
Flammability, UL94 HB
@Thickness 3.00 mm
 
Descriptive Properties
ColorBlue
